
BTS’s RM and V held their first Weverse Live after completing military service, reuniting with fans. Their heartfelt livestream marked the beginning of BTS’s long-awaited comeback. Catch highlights, emotional moments, and what’s next for the group. On June 10, 2025, BTS members RM and V officially completed their military duties. They immediately reconnected with fans through an electrifying Weverse Live. It was their first livestream in over a year and a half. The event combined heartfelt sincerity with natural comedic timing. It quickly turned into one of the most memorable reunions in recent K‑pop history.
Both artists arrived looking refreshed and radiant, though admittedly a bit self-conscious.
“We don’t know what to talk about,” V confessed with a grin early in the broadcast, prompting laughter.
He shared lighthearted reflections on his disciplined workout regimen during service. He trained six times a week to regain strength. He jokingly warned that, while he had muscles now, he was still too jet-lagged to dance.
“I’ll think about dancing after some sleep,” he quipped.
RM, ever the thoughtful leader, teased V about the changes he had gone through.
“The military really changed you,” RM remarked.
V playfully replied that he had become a “murderous weapon.” This drew laughter from both. The comment also hinted at how physically and mentally demanding their service had been. V even noted he’d grown into a new MBTI personality. He had become less tolerant of injustice. This was evidence of his internal transformation.
Yet amid smiles, RM displayed a deeper vulnerability, he admitted to enduring a remarkable creative slump.
“This is the first time I didn’t write any music for such a long period,” he revealed. He expressed relief that recording and composing would soon resume. Fans recognized the honesty as a genuine proof to RM’s creative journey.
The stream took a playful turn. Jin made an impromptu cameo with a ribbon wrapped around his head. Jin jokingly declared that he was “the gift.” He flirtatiously teased RM and V about their buff new physiques. Jin proclaimed that he wouldn’t dare start a fight now that they had leveled up. The spontaneous appearance reshaped the livestream from an intimate fan check-in. It became a full-fledged family reunion. The event captured the charming chemistry that defines BTS’s brotherhood.

Meanwhile, the festivities echoed beyond the livestream. Fellow member j-hope, who was discharged last October, offered fans a glimpse into the HYBE office celebration through Instagram Stories. In a joyful circle filled with smiles and flowers, staff welcomed RM and V with warm embraces. It was an emotional, behind-the-scenes moment. This reflected BTS’s profound impact inside the company.
RM and V’s June 10 discharge is more than just a return from duty. It’s a pivotal moment in BTS’s journey toward reuniting. They follow Jin and j-hope, who already completed their service. Jimin and Jung Kook are set to be discharged on June 11. SUGA will wrap up alternative service on June 21. The group’s complete reassembly is now just weeks away.
At the discharge ceremony, their energy was unmistakable. RM played a soulful saxophone piece. This was a reflection of his service in the military band. V joyfully danced upon stepping away from the base gate. Their vibrant return marks a profound emotional milestone for ARMY and sets the tone for a full-scale comeback.

During the livestream and in interviews, RM and V were clear about their intentions. RM declared, “We want to make a concert and perform on stage.” He echoed V’s assurance of a new album “real soon.” RM even expressed eagerness to get back into studio work. He referenced his time in the military band. His subsequent saxophone performance was the creative revival he needed.
Their words align with HYBE’s planning timeline. The group’s annual FESTA event is set around their June 13 debut anniversary. It offers the first opportunity for performances and digital events. These events feature RM and V alongside Jimin and Jungkook. The expectation is that BTS will celebrate their reunion with artistic and meaningful content.
